vei234GILGIT: The illegal entry of non-custom paid vehicles into Gilgit-Baltistan via Basari Checkpost is gaining momentum despite the ban by the apex court to stop it.

 

Official sources disclosed that a gang is actively engaged in smuggling vehicles in collaboration with police.

 

A senior administration official said Rs 40,000 is being paid as bribe to allow entry in the GB jurisdiction by the police and custom officials.

 

When contacted the Minister for Excise and Taxation Muhammad Naseer told that a team was being dispatched to take control of the checkpost and regularize the affairs.

 

He said around 30,000 vehicles exist and soon tax will be imposed on them.

 

He said complaints regarding illegal entry are sent to police chief and hopefully he would take notice of the matter.

 

He said police officials involved in the activity would be taken to task.
